Performance
In this interview a panel of actors - Anne Heche (Twentieth Century), Jefferson Mays (I Am My Own Wife), Martha Plimpton (Sixteen Wounded), Phylicia Rashad (Gem Of The Ocean) and Richard Thomas (12 Angry Men) - delve into their current Broadway characters and speak about how their recognition from other media affects audience perception of them today.
Original airdate - April 1, 2004.
Running time - 90 minutes.
